Dayamitra Telekomunikasi Balance Sheet Health
Financial Health criteria checks 3/6
Dayamitra Telekomunikasi has a total shareholder equity of IDR34,484.0B and total debt of IDR13,535.7B, which brings its debt-to-equity ratio to 39.3%. Its total assets and total liabilities are IDR57,308.9B and IDR22,825.0B respectively. Dayamitra Telekomunikasi's EBIT is IDR3,709.0B making its interest coverage ratio 3. It has cash and short-term investments of IDR1,341.8B.

Financial Position Analysis
Short Term Liabilities: MTEL's short term assets (IDR3,511.8B) do not cover its short term liabilities (IDR11,618.0B).
Long Term Liabilities: MTEL's short term assets (IDR3,511.8B) do not cover its long term liabilities (IDR11,207.0B).
Debt to Equity History and Analysis
Debt Level: MTEL's net debt to equity ratio (35.4%) is considered satisfactory.
Reducing Debt: MTEL's debt to equity ratio has reduced from 186.4% to 39.3% over the past 5 years.
Debt Coverage: MTEL's debt is well covered by operating cash flow (51.7%).
Interest Coverage: MTEL's interest payments on its debt are not well covered by EBIT (3x coverage).
